Seems unbelievable at this price. Amazed at sound and build quality. I can't tell the difference between these mics and the lav mic that comes with the Tascam DR-10L. These are actually slightly richer sounding with a warmer tone that seems to break the traditional expectation that lavs are usually a thinner sound than proper dialog mics.Does not come in a box. Packaged in a resealable clear plastic bag with the cable tie wrapped with clip mounted and wind screen attached. Black foam windscreen loose in bag. No frills, no warranty card, nothing else.Couple things that I noticed:1. The wind screen is threaded. It will not come off accidentally. Every other lav i have with a windscreen pushes on and off, albeit, some are still rather snug, nonetheless, they can come off unexpectedly. Try to find it on any other mic, if it falls off outside in the grass. Your shoot is over unless you pack spares. No idea how to purchase spare threaded wind screens for this mic. At ten bucks each, I guess you just buy another bag of two mics for the price almost of the windscreen by itself.2. The cable is plenty long to reach either the body pack transmitter or the portable body recorder.3. The plug appears to be gold plated. No connection problems encountered on bench testing.4. The connector collar is knurled and works smoothly to cinch up the mic to threaded 1/8" input jack on DR-10L.5. Plug fits snugly into capsule of Zoom H5 and snaps in tightly despite not being a threaded jack.6. I did not test the foam wind screen. It will not mount on the mic unless you first remove the metal wind screen first.7. The diameter is slightly larger than the Senn ME2. ME2 mic clips are too small to fit around these mics, but not by much. Just barely will NOT fit.8. The mic clips that come with the mic are sturdy, but the spring tension is very very tight, making it nearly impossible to open the clip wide enough to mount on subject's clothing. I am expecting considerable fumbling on my part to mount this mic with the included clip until i find replacement clips that are easier on my fingers to open.9. For around 10 bucks each, you could by 2 dozen of these mics for the price of one ME2. That means you can consider these almost disposable for the price.10. Although it's an omni polar pattern, side and rear rejection is still decent for wind and other ambience, which also means that placement and position on the subject is critical to capturing clear dialog. There is noticeable fall off when the mic is not pointed directly at the subject's mouth. I noticed a considerable loss of mids and highs when slightly mounted off axis.11. Of the two mics in the package, it seemed like they had a different output level at first. One required more gain at first, but then, with further testing, i wasn't so sure after all. Gain setting for -12 dB range on H5 capsule was about 5 or so.12. I wanted a cheap mic that sounds good for spares for back up on my Tascam DR-10L's, so these do that job admirably. No telling how reliable they'll be, but for ten bucks, i can buy plenty more, priced almost like Jelly Beans.
Works with Xvive U5. Robust Cable So these lav mics work with the Xvive u5 wireless system that also uses a threaded 3.5mm connection. These mics have a thicker cable than the one that comes with the U5 so that may or may not be a good thing for some. I, for one, really like the thicker cable as it seems these mics will be far more durable. The alligator clip is strong too.The build quality of these is pretty amazing. The aluminum screen is actually threaded onto the mic, which is pretty impressive given the size and the low price. Gold plated connections. Robust cable. Low price. Can't beat it.
